Omaha Event: Railroad Days

From our friends at the Durham Museum:

The annual Railroad Days celebration is this Saturday and Sunday (July 14-15).

Celebrate our region’s rich railroad heritage and all things train and track at
Railroad Days 2018, July 14 and 15 from 9 a.m. to 5 p.m. The fun-filled weekend
gives families the opportunity to explore the exhibits and collections at five of
the area’s railroad-themed attractions, all at one low price. Available for purchase at any participating venue during the event, a $15 family pass (good for 2 adults and their dependent children), includes admission to and bus/trolley transportation between all 5 locations. A $5 pass is also available for one adult with the purchase of a family pass (limit one). A great experience for all ages!

Jazz on the Green at Midtown Crossing kicks off next week with Gooch & His Las Vegas
Big Band with special guest Christine Hitt!
Las Vegas entertainer Michael “Gooch” Gurciullo brings his swinging big band sound
to his hometown to celebrate the 10th anniversary. The Omaha native and his 17-piece
musical extravaganza cover classic tunes and some of the best songs from the 20th
century in a vintage Vegas-style show. Celebrated vocalist and pianist Christine
Hitt will also join the band on stage.

OmahaNebraska.com Interview with American Lobster Fest’s Tim Franks: Council Bluff, IA

Interview with Tim Frank
American Lobster Fest
30 June 2018

OmahaNebraska.com here at the great American Lobster Fest.

My name is Tim Frank. I am one of the festival organizers.

How did you get started and  how hard is it to organize something like this?

Pretty challenging, especially when they change your venue due to the river overflowing at Tom Hanafan Park but it’s been really great.

Everyone at Council Bluffs and Omaha worked together to help us get it shifted over here at Mid-America Center and everyone is really great to work with.

I started in 2014 at Navy Pier in Chicago where we still do it every year on Labor Day weekend and this is our first time expanding here in the Omaha Council Bluffs area and in Detroit later this year.

Do you know what time you will be doing it in Detroit?

Detroit is September 14th, 15th and 16th    and in Chicago we are August 30nd,  September 1st,   September    2nd.;

How did you get fresh lobster here?

We fly it in every day. Our partner and presenting sponsor is Lobster Gram- flies it in every morning to the Omaha Airport and we pick up the live lobster and that is how we get it here and it is as fresh as you can get anywhere because it is still alive.

So where are you storing it? How are you storing it now?

We are keeping it in refrigerated trucks and it comes in every day as fresh as you can get until we cook it.

How much lobster did you anticipate getting?

I think that we got around 2000 lbs. Maybe about 3000 actually.

How many lobsters?

Probably about 2500 to 3500 but I have to ask Chris. Each lobster is about one and a quarter pound.

What is your favorite way to eat lobster?

I like a lobster roll. That’s my favorite.

What other types of things are you doing here at Lobster Fest?

So we’ve got lots of different food and land food, We like to call it land food- the barbecue, burgers and hot dogs to keep the whole family happy.

There’s shaved ice, funnel cakes and live music and art vendors.

Lots of face painters and the Bryan Hill Entertainment Family Fun Zone and he is local to Omaha. So you can have kids on the blow-up inflatables and all that good stuff.
